Support for long visitor days

Tourists often face more walking than expected: hills, stairs, queues, long paths and full-day itineraries. Exo Motion Pro can help suitable guests manage fatigue while staying part of the walking experience.

Useful for senior travel and active families

The service can support older travellers, guests returning to activity, parents, active tourists and visitors who prefer an easier pace without switching to a wheelchair or scooter.

Venue-ready workflow

A guest can watch the demo video, complete registration and waiver, receive fitting support and start a defined route with clear return procedures.
